Warmth is something you choose to make.

Linnet Ashworth has run The Long Steep, Thistledown's only coffee shop, its worst-tech and best-loved institution, for fifteen years. She knows every regular's order, every mug on the hook, every rhythm of a settlement that built its days around her.

What she does not need is someone turning up with plans to replace all of it with something faster, newer, and theoretically better. And she definitely does not need to like the contractor they sent to do it.

Callum Pruitt has spent twenty years being good at jobs that do not remember him. Show up, finish the build, leave. Except then he walks into The Long Steep and sees exactly what his work is threatening, and he starts doing math he was not supposed to do.

The technical problem is easy to name. The contractual one is harder. What to do about either, when telling the truth means torching the job and staying quiet means being exactly the kind of man Linnet already learned to stop trusting, is where things get complicated.
